In response to which platforms Oracle runs on... We are currently running Oracle on VAX/VMS hosts, Apollo DN3000 hosts, IBM 3090 hosts, and IBM 80386 based PC hosts... Files are portable to a point.. and code is portable if you don't include things that are specific to one platform.. eg. the VAX version uses field updating, while the IBM version uses screen updating.. (maybe I'm calling this by the wrong term..) however, it's easy to go one way.. harder to go the other... IBM into VAX is the easy route..
